2010-05-26 53 views
2

我不得不重建我的機器並從XP升級到Windows 7.我現在遇到了一些問題:我之前在SourceSafe中籤出了文件,我仍然在我的新安裝中有本地文件夾中的副本。但是,SourceSafe仍然將它們簽出到舊的XP文件夾(c:\ documents和settings等),而現在這些文件駐留在c:\ Users中。在SourceSafe中籤出文件的更改簽出文件夾

Visual Studio中的掛起簽到現在認爲我沒有簽出任何內容,並且SourceSafe聲明這些文件是在c:\ documents和settings \路徑下籤出給我的。

有沒有什麼辦法可以告訴SourceSafe簡單地「查看那裏」文件呢?它似乎可以單獨對文件進行撤銷和重做檢出,但這是一個漫長的過程,如果可能的話,我會盡量避免。如果我只是單獨檢出文件,那麼它會將它們列爲我簽出的兩次,每個位置一個。

任何指針將非常感激!

回答

4

如果您將工作文件夾設置到新位置,您可以再次檢出文件,但檢查「don '獲取本地複製「複選框。現在,您已將它簽出到正確的位置,並可以檢查文件。

或者,當您選擇檢入單個文件時,可以單擊「瀏覽」以從其他位置選擇文件。

這是一個老版本的SourceSafe(VSS6),但希望從那以後用戶界面沒有太大改變。

+0

在VSS6中,我無法再檢查出它們 - 只是收到它們已被檢出的消息。但是(知道我有一個很好的備份),我可以選擇使用本地複製撤消簽出:離開。那麼我可以檢查他們與「不要本地複製」。 – 2012-11-25 04:48:45

0

唉,它變得很難,我記得我的VSS ...(我做的這一切都從內存中)

你能不能您的文件夾在VSS單擊鼠標右鍵,選擇「入住。 ..「並將其指向您的新本地副本?我以前做過這樣的事情。它警告你,它檢出到不同的地方,但它會檢查文件...